The PA History Society is always accepting recommendations for biographies or oral history interviews to add to our collection!

Who Can be Recommended?

  • To appear in this biographical section, a nominee must have made a contribution to the PA profession judged to be significant in a way that is unique, pioneering or exemplary. The nature of those contributions may include, but need not be limited to, the following:
  • Helped develop the educational, accreditation, legal and certification framework that is unique to the PA profession.
  • Contributed significant time, labor and leadership to a national organization thus enabling that organization to serve the best interest of PAs, PA educators and students.
  • Authored books or articles that added significantly to the body of published works on physician assistants and the delivery of health care by teams.
  • Recognized by peers in the health professions as one who has provided exemplary clinical, community and humanitarian service through special recognition awards and published acknowledgments.
  • Served on health policy making bodies, work force study groups, international health alliances and health-related agencies to share with others knowledge about the PA profession.
  • Made significant contributions to the education and mentoring of PA students and the continuing education and evaluation of graduate physician assistants.
  • Pioneered the development of a new field for physician assistants in a health care specialty or practice setting.
